I have a question about ride differences. I have been test riding bikes for about a month. I have narrowed my new bike choice down to a Madone 5.0 or 5.2. I have ridden both about 5 to 10 miles but at two different shops. I thought I noticed the 5.0 was smoother but just as stiff in the bottom bracket and fork. Is the 5.0 just heavier. The area where the fork meets the steering tube looks more robust on the 5.0. I will be going back for another ride of each at one store.

And another question, is it worth an extra $318 for the upgraded wheels/stem/etc on the 5.2. The black pearl carbon on the 5.0 is starting to grow on me but the Red still leads.

The main difference between the two is with the 5.2 your getting oclv 110, dura-ace rd, and x-lite race wheels. IMO its well worth the extra cash.

I looked at both today as well, the 5.2SL positively worth the extra money, also the fork on the 5.2 is a better design with being aero (preventing some wobbling in high speed descends-as the man explained it). I would defiantly go for the 5.2SL.
